Turns out Peirogi Fest isn't the only place leaving the UP off the map. From NPR's All Things Considered:
All Things Considered, July 15, 2009 · Michigan State Rep. Michael Lahti is sponsoring legislation to mandate that the entire state be shown on official state publications. The move follows a tourism commercial produced by the state that omitted the Upper Peninsula, which makes up one-third of the state. Lahti discusses his legislation.
